The Foundation of Comfort: Multi-Layer Material Science

The journey to superior comfort begins at the surface. A premium 270gsm knitted fabric offers breathability and a soft hand-feel, while its integration with flame-retardant materials addresses a critical safety standard. Beneath this, the 1cm gel-infused memory foam layer is a technological marvel. This material is designed not just to contour, but to actively regulate temperature. As noted in a discussion on sleep technology, gel infusions work to “dissipate heat” and prevent the traditional memory foam trap of sleeping hot, a concern frequently cited by users on forums like r/Mattress. This layer targets pressure relief at shoulders and hips, which is foundational for spinal alignment.

Engineered Support: The Pocket Spring Revolution

At the heart of the mattress’s responsiveness lies its core support system: independent pocket springs. Unlike old-fashioned interconnected spring units, each pocketed coil moves independently, minimizing motion transfer—a boon for couples. The use of a 1.9mm wire diameter in 30cm tall springs indicates a focus on both resilience and deep, unwavering support. The strategic inclusion of a dual-row perimeter reinforced with 2.2mm thickened springs is a direct response to the common complaint of edge collapse, effectively expanding the usable sleep surface and enhancing durability. This engineering principle ensures the mattress provides consistent support from edge to edge.

Safety and Stability: Beyond the Sleep Surface

A truly well-engineered mattress considers every dimension. The perimeter and base fabrics, also integrated with flame-retardant materials, are not mere coverings but essential components for long-term stability and safety. In the United States, mattress flammability standards, such as the 16 CFR Part 1633 regulation, are rigorous. These requirements, as documented on Wikipedia, mandate that mattresses resist ignition from open flames, a standard that responsible manufacturers build into the entire mattress construction, not just the outer layers. The 1cm foam rail alongside the perimeter further fortifies the edge structure, ensuring the mattress retains its shape and support for years.
